At Treasure & Bond, every purchase they ring up generates change— 100% of all after-cost profits go directly to programs that benefit people in need in New York.  Located at the intersection of retail and philanthropy, Treasure & Bond is more than just a store, it’s an experience. Part gift boutique, part art gallery and part neighborhood gathering place, it’s an exciting new experiment in giving that has, at its core, one simple goal: To help people help people—and to do so with wit, imagination and style.

Association to Benefit Children (ABC)
For children who start life destitute, abused and neglected, it may seem that destiny is set.  The Association to Benefit Children (ABC) refuses to accept that.  ABC treasures the infinite potential of every child and champions each one’s right to succeed. Since 1986, ABC’s focus has been on New York City’s most at-risk children.  ABC creates nationally replicable program models that meet the complex needs of each family member.  Today, ABC serves thousands of children and their family members with a continuum of education, mental health, housing, prevention and supportive services from infancy through adulthood.  For more information, please visit
